I went back to the site I found last week and it is still producing...Found another $1.09 in pre-1980 clad (not a single Zincoln!).  I Found three wheaties, 1955, 1953 and 1944.   Pick up a 1942-P Silver War Nickel but unfortunately scuffed it.   I am still glad the silver drought is over. I also found a No Cash Value Token and an interesting brass item with a unicorn stamped on it.  Have no clue as to what it is but it is a unique find.   I'm about 75% finished searching the area and hope to get back some time in Sept.  [/img]
